In this chapter of the Android development tutorial we talk about dialogs. We discuss the Android AlertDialog.

A dialog is defined as a conversation between two or more persons. In a computer application a dialog is a window which is used to “talk” to the application. A dialog is used to input data, modify data, change the application settings etc.

An AlertDialog is a dialog used to display information or to receive data. It can display one, two, or three buttons. It is created with a Builder subclass.

Displaying a message

We use the AlertDialog to display a message. In the example, we do not need to modify the manifest file.

main.xml

<?xml version=“1.0” encoding=“utf-8”?> <LinearLayout xmlns:android=“http://schemas.android.com/apk/res/android" android:orientation=“vertical” android:layout_width=“fill_parent” android:layout_height=“fill_parent” >

&lt;Button
    android:layout_width="wrap_content"
    android:layout_height="wrap_content"
    android:layout_marginTop="10dip"
    android:onClick="onClicked"
    android:text="@string/btn_label" /&gt;

</LinearLayout>

In the main.xml layout file, we have a Button widget. This button displays an AlertDialog.

strings.xml

<?xml version=“1.0” encoding=“utf-8”?> <resources> <string name=“app_name”>DisplaySize</string> <string name=“btn_label”>Show</string> </resources>

This is strings.xml file.

MainActivity.java

package com.zetcode.displaysize;

import android.app.Activity; import android.os.Bundle; import android.view.View; import android.graphics.Point; import android.app.AlertDialog; import android.content.DialogInterface; import android.view.WindowManager; import android.view.Display;

public class MainActivity extends Activity {
@Override public void onCreate(Bundle savedInstanceState) { super.onCreate(savedInstanceState); setContentView(R.layout.main); }

public void onClicked(View view)
{
    Point p = getDisplaySize();

    AlertDialog ad = new AlertDialog.Builder(this).create();

    ad.setTitle("Display size");
    String msg = String.format("Width:%d, Height:%d", p.x, p.y);
    ad.setMessage(msg);
    ad.setIcon(android.R.drawable.ic_dialog_info);

    ad.setButton("OK", new DialogInterface.OnClickListener() {
        public void onClick(DialogInterface dialog, int which) {
            dialog.cancel();
        }
    });

    ad.show();     
}

public Point getDisplaySize()
{
    WindowManager wm = (WindowManager) getSystemService(WINDOW_SERVICE);
    Display ds = wm.getDefaultDisplay();

    Point p = new Point();
    ds.getSize(p);

    return p;
}

}

We use the AlertDialog to display the size of the display.

Point p = getDisplaySize();

In the custom getDisplaySize() method, we determine the size of the display.

AlertDialog ad = new AlertDialog.Builder(this).create();

An instance of the AlertDialog is created.

ad.setTitle(“Display size”); String msg = String.format(“Width:%d, Height:%d”, p.x, p.y); ad.setMessage(msg); ad.setIcon(android.R.drawable.ic_dialog_info);

We set a title, message and an icon for the dialog.

ad.setButton(“OK”, new DialogInterface.OnClickListener() { public void onClick(DialogInterface dialog, int which) { dialog.cancel(); } });

We add a button to the dialog. When we click on the OK button, the dialog is closed.

ad.show();

The show() method shows the dialog.

WindowManager wm = (WindowManager) getSystemService(WINDOW_SERVICE); Display ds = wm.getDefaultDisplay();

We get the default display.

Point p = new Point(); ds.getSize(p);

We find out the size of the display with the getSize() method.

Receiving data

The second example uses the AlertDialog to receive data from a user. The dialog will ask a user for his name. It will then display the input in a TextView widget.

The manifest file is not modified.

main.xml

<?xml version=“1.0” encoding=“utf-8”?> <LinearLayout xmlns:android=“http://schemas.android.com/apk/res/android" android:orientation=“vertical” android:layout_width=“fill_parent” android:layout_height=“fill_parent” >

&lt;Button
    android:id="@+id/btnId"
    android:layout_width="wrap_content"
    android:layout_height="wrap_content"
    android:layout_marginTop="10dip"
    android:onClick="onClicked"
    android:text="@string/btn_label" /&gt;   
    
&lt;TextView
    android:id="@+id/tvId"
    android:layout_width="fill_parent"
    android:layout_height="wrap_content" /&gt;

</LinearLayout>

This is main.xml file. We have a Button widget and a TextView widget. The button will show the dialog window. The TextView will receive the input text from the dialog.

strings.xml

<?xml version=“1.0” encoding=“utf-8”?> <resources> <string name=“app_name”>InputDialog</string> <string name=“btn_label”>Show dialog</string> </resources>

This is the strings.xml resource file.

MainActivity.java

package com.zetcode.input;

import android.app.Activity; import android.os.Bundle; import android.app.AlertDialog; import android.view.View; import android.widget.EditText; import android.widget.TextView; import android.content.DialogInterface;

public class MainActivity extends Activity { private TextView tv;

@Override
public void onCreate(Bundle savedInstanceState)
{
    super.onCreate(savedInstanceState);
    setContentView(R.layout.main);

    tv = (TextView) findViewById(R.id.tvId);
}

public void onClicked(View view)
{
    AlertDialog.Builder ad = new AlertDialog.Builder(this);

    ad.setTitle("Input");
    ad.setMessage("Enter your name");

    final EditText input = new EditText(this);
    ad.setView(input);

    ad.setPositiveButton("Ok", new DialogInterface.OnClickListener() {
    public void onClick(DialogInterface dlg, int which) {
        String val = input.getText().toString();
        String msg = String.format("Hello %s!", val);
        tv.setText(msg);
      }
    });

    ad.setNegativeButton("Cancel", new DialogInterface.OnClickListener() {
      public void onClick(DialogInterface dlg, int which) {
        dlg.cancel();
      }
    });

    ad.show();
}

}

Clicking on the button widget will display the AlertDialog. It has an EditText to receive the input from a user.

AlertDialog.Builder ad = new AlertDialog.Builder(this);

ad.setTitle(“Input”); ad.setMessage(“Enter your name”);

We set a title and a message for the dialog.

final EditText input = new EditText(this); ad.setView(input);

We add the EditText widget to the dialog.

ad.setPositiveButton(“Ok”, new DialogInterface.OnClickListener() { public void onClick(DialogInterface dlg, int which) { String val = input.getText().toString(); String msg = String.format(“Hello %s!”, val); tv.setText(msg); } });

Clicking on the OK button of the dialog, we get the text from the EditText widget. The text used to format a greeting which is set to the TextView.

ad.setNegativeButton(“Cancel”, new DialogInterface.OnClickListener() { public void onClick(DialogInterface dlg, int which) { dlg.cancel(); } });

Clicking on the Cancel button will dismiss the dialog.
